Introduction: In the ever-evolving field of computer vision, where machines are taught to interpret and understand the visual world, conducting surveys is essential for tracking trends, progress, and challenges. Technical communication plays a crucial role in contributing to computer vision surveys by facilitating the dissemination of information, translating complex concepts into understandable language, and ensuring efficient knowledge transfer among researchers and practitioners. 1. Translating Complex Technical Concepts: Computer vision research involves intricate algorithms, mathematical models, and complex technical jargon that can be daunting for individuals not well-versed in the field. Technical communicators bridge this gap by translating these complex concepts into clear, concise language that can be easily understood by a broader audience. Through effective documentation and explanation, technical communicators make computer vision surveys more accessible and digestible for readers across various backgrounds. 2. Enhancing survey Design and Presentation: Technical communication professionals contribute to computer vision surveys by enhancing the overall design and presentation of survey materials. They assist in structuring surveys in a logical and coherent manner, ensuring that questions are clear and concise, and data visualization is effective. By leveraging their expertise in visual design and information organization, technical communicators help researchers create survey instruments that yield accurate and valuable insights. 3. Promoting Collaboration and Knowledge Sharing: One of the key roles of technical communication in computer vision surveys is to facilitate collaboration among researchers and promote knowledge sharing within the community. By creating detailed reports, whitepapers, and summaries of survey findings, technical communicators enable researchers to disseminate their work effectively and engage with peers in meaningful discussions. Through well-crafted documentation, technical communicators contribute to building a collective body of knowledge in the field of computer vision. 4. Ensuring the Accuracy and Consistency of Survey Data: Accuracy and consistency are paramount in any survey research, including those conducted in the realm of computer vision. Technical communicators play a vital role in ensuring that survey data is collected, analyzed, and reported accurately. Through meticulous editing, proofreading, and fact-checking, technical communicators help maintain the integrity of survey results and uphold the standards of academic and professional research. Conclusion: In conclusion, technical communication plays a significant role in contributing to computer vision surveys by simplifying complex technical concepts, enhancing survey design and presentation, promoting collaboration and knowledge sharing, and ensuring the accuracy and consistency of survey data. By leveraging their communication skills and expertise, technical communicators contribute to advancing research, fostering innovation, and driving progress in the field of computer vision.
